#430e68 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#430e68 is composed of 26.3% red, 5.5%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 35.6% cyan, 86.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 275.3 degrees, a saturation of 76.3% and a lightness of 23.1%. #430e68 color hex could be obtained by blending #861cd0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

● #430e68 color description : Very dark violet.
#430e68 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#430e68 has RGB values of R:67, G:14,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0.36, M:0.87, Y:0, K:0.59. Its decimal value is 4394600.

Shades and Tints of #430e68
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f7eef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#430e68
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3c373f is the less saturated color, while #450076 is the most saturated one.
